Abstract :
As a new, economical, environmentally friendly productive method and manufacturing mode, remanufacturing has been accepted by more and more enterprises. Lots of institutes and scholars begin to research and explore the problems about remanufacturing. This article researches the designing and optimization of remanufacturing logistics net. Nowadays, most researches focus on building a new remanufacturing logistics net. But in this article, We consider developing remanufacturing on the basis of traditional logistics net, and establish a optimization model of remanufacturing logistics net.
